    A driverless long haul truck has been given permission to run a regular 400 km service between two US cities in a world first,
    The vehicle is a standard production vehicle equipped with Aurora Driver, a powerful computer and sensor system that can see beyond the length of four football fields to safely operate on highways.
    It uses an artificial intelligence system called Verifiable AI approach to help ensure the rules of the road are followed, like yielding for emergency vehicles.
    The technology was developed by Pittsburgh-based Aurora.
    The self-driving trucking service will make deliveries across Texas between Dallas and Houston.
    It makes Aurora the first company to operate a commercial self-driving service with heavy-duty trucks on public roads.
    Aurora’s hardware kit and numerous redundant systems including braking, steering, power, sensing, controls, computing, cooling, and communication, enables its trucks to safely operate without a human at the wheel.
    Aurora believes working with truck manufacturers is the only way to deploy self-driving trucks at scale.
    The driverless tech suite has already covered more than 1,930 km on public roads.
    In four years of supervised pilot hauls, the Aurora Driver has delivered more 10,000 customer loads across three million autonomous miles.
    It has also demonstrated capabilities, including predicting red light runners, avoiding collisions, and detecting pedestrians in the dark hundreds of meters away.

    Previously unknown footage of President John F. Kennedy moments after being shot in a motorcade has been snapped up at auction..

    The 8 mm colour film was sold by the grandson of the bystander in Dallas Texas, who took it, truck driver Dale Carpenter.

    The film sold for $137,500 USD / €123.600 euros at US sale room RR Auctions on September 28.
    Carpenter’s silent footage from November 22, 1963, shows the only known footage of the motorcade post-shooting as it raced the fatally wounded president to hospital.

    The footage is 40 seconds long with the last 10 containing the post-assassination scenes.

    The final price exceeded RR's pre-auction estimate of $100,000.

    The winning bidder acquired full copyright ownership and interest in the film subject to an existing non-exclusive licensing agreement that expires on March 5, 2025.

    It allows the footage to be used in an upcoming film about Secret Service Agent Clint Hill who is seen on the clip bending his body over the stricken JFK and first lady Jackie Kennedy.
